The Roofing Lead Waste Index: How It's Calculated
Direct Answer
What is the Roofing Lead Waste Index and how is it calculated?
The Roofing Lead Waste Index is a 0–100 estimate of how much of a roofing company's lead investment is lost to unworkable leads — duplicates, wrong numbers, out-of-area requests, price shoppers, and leads that went cold before first contact. It combines four inputs (bad-contact rate, out-of-area rate, slow-response loss, and shared-lead dilution) into a single directional figure. It is a diagnostic estimate, not an audited measurement.
Purpose
Roofers often blame their close rate when the real problem is that a large share of purchased leads were never workable. The Waste Index turns that hidden loss into a single number owners can track, so they can decide whether to fix lead sources, response speed, or both.
Why measure waste, not just cost
Cost-per-lead looks cheap until you remove the leads that could never close. The Waste Index reframes spend around workable leads, exposing the gap between what you pay and what you can actually act on.
What it does not claim
The index does not assert that a specific vendor is bad or that a specific lead was worthless. It estimates aggregate waste from inputs you provide, and those inputs vary by market, source, and season.
Inputs
- Bad-contact rate (30%)
- Share of leads with wrong numbers, fake info, or no reachable contact.
- Out-of-area rate (25%)
- Share of leads outside your service area or for jobs you don't do.
- Slow-response loss (25%)
- Estimated share of workable leads lost because first contact was too slow.
- Shared-lead dilution (20%)
- Estimated loss from leads sold to multiple contractors at once.
How the calculation works
Waste Index = (BadContact × 0.30) + (OutOfArea × 0.25) + (SlowResponse × 0.25) + (SharedDilution × 0.20)
Each input is expressed 0–100, weighted, and summed. The result rounds to the nearest whole number.Example calculation
| Bad-contact rate | 40 × 0.30 = 12.0 |
|---|---|
| Out-of-area rate | 20 × 0.25 = 5.0 |
| Slow-response loss | 50 × 0.25 = 12.5 |
| Shared-lead dilution | 60 × 0.20 = 12.0 |
| Estimated Waste Index | 42 / 100 |
Assumptions & disclaimer
- Inputs come from your own records and estimates and can be imprecise.
- Weights reflect our current view of what drives wasted spend and may be revised.
- The index estimates aggregate waste, not the outcome of any single lead.
